Emily Cunningham and Maren Costa, both designers at Amazon, have repeatedly criticized the company.

Amazon confirmed to CNBC that it has fired Emily Cunningham and Maren Costa, both of whom were user experience designers, for "repeatedly violating internal policies."

Amazon's external communications policy prohibits employees from speaking about the company's business without approval from management.
